Sri Lankan cricketer Niroshan Dickwella's three-year suspension for a doping violation has been lifted after a successful appeal. The ICC confirmed that Dickwella presented evidence demonstrating the detected substance was not performance-enhancing and he hadn't consumed any banned substances during the Lanka Premier League.

Jemimah Rodrigues' maiden ODI century helped India secure a dominant 116-run victory over Ireland, clinching the series 2-0 in Rajkot. Rodrigues anchored the innings with 102 runs, while Smriti Mandhana, Pratika Rawal, and Harleen Deol also contributed significantly. Deepti Sharma's three-wicket haul led India's bowling attack.

India suffered a 0-3 series whitewash against Australia despite Smriti Mandhana's century (105) in the third women's ODI in Perth. Australia, recovering from 78/4, posted 298/6 thanks to Annabel Sutherland's 110 and Ashleigh Gardner's 50. Gardner later took 5/30 to restrict India to 215, securing an 83-run victory for Australia.

MI Cape Town secured a 27-run victory over Pretoria Capitals in a SA20 contest, eliminating the Capitals from playoff contention. Dewald Brevis scored an unbeaten 73, and Reeza Hendricks added 77 runs. Despite a lightning interruption, the match saw 417 runs scored. Pretoria Capitals' coach acknowledged missed opportunities and emphasized the need for better squad composition for future tournaments.
